2. Memory
Memory lets ChatGPT remember preferences (tone, formats, recurring details) across chats—so you repeat yourself less. You can view, edit, or clear memories at any time, or use Temporary chats for no-memory sessions.
How to turn it on
- Settings → Personalisation → Memory: toggle on; manage specific memories via “Manage Memory”.
- Privacy: You can opt out of training in Data Controls (see #5).

3. Custom Instructions
Tell ChatGPT how to respond—tone, formatting, context—and it applies that style to new chats. This slashes prompt friction for teams.
How to turn it on
- Web/Desktop: Settings → Personalization → Custom Instructions → enable and add guidance.
- iOS/Android: Settings → Customize ChatGPT → enable and add instructions.

GPT-5 can auto-switch into deeper reasoning. Paid tiers can manually pick Fast (speed) or Thinking (depth) for different tasks.
How to use it
- Auto: Select GPT-5; it decides when to think longer for complex work.
- Manual: Use the model picker to choose Fast vs Thinking; some tiers expose a thinking-time toggle.
- Legacy models: Paid users may surface legacy options if needed.

5. Data controls & Export
From one panel you can stop chats contributing to model training, export everything, or delete the account—useful for stricter data hygiene.
Key actions
- Stop training on your chats: Settings → Data Controls → “Improve the model for everyone” → off.
- Export your data: Settings → Data Controls → Export (you’ll receive a .zip).
- Temporary chats: no history, no memory; auto-deleted after 30 days.

Quick FAQs
Does turning off training affect Memory?
No—training and Memory are separate. You can keep Memory on for personalisation while turning off training in Data Controls.
Can I add video in Voice mode?
Yes—on mobile for subscribers you can share video/screen during voice chats, within daily limits.
Where do I manage or clear specific memories?
Settings → Personalisation → Manage Memory—view, edit, or delete saved memories.
